About the Role

~1 min read
  • Conduct comprehensive psychosocial and clinical assessments of patients.
  • Develop, implement, and regularly review individualized treatment plans.
  • Assist patients in identifying strengths, coping strategies, resources, and recovery goals.
  • Participate in interdisciplinary case reviews and communicate clinical recommendations.
  • Provide individual, group, and family therapy as clinically appropriate.
  • Facilitate therapeutic and psychoeducational groups addressing mental health, coping skills, emotional regulation, substance use, relationships, and other relevant topics.
  • Utilize evidence-based and patient-centered therapeutic interventions to support recovery.
  • Provide crisis intervention and assist with safety planning when clinically indicated.
  • Assess and respond appropriately to changes in patient needs, risk factors, and clinical presentation.
  • Participate in interdisciplinary treatment team meetings and communicate clinical recommendations.
  • Collaborate with nursing, medical, case management, social services, and other members of the treatment team.
  • Coordinate aftercare services, including outpatient mental health treatment, residential programs, substance use services, and community resources.
  • Coordinate discharge planning and provide appropriate referrals and continuity-of-care recommendations.
  • Maintain accurate, timely, and legally compliant clinical documentation.
  • Ensure all assessments, treatment plans, and discharge plans meet hospital and regulatory standards.
  • Participate in audits and quality improvement initiatives.
